Tetris: The King of Indie Games

With over 520 million copies sold worldwide, Tetris is the biggest-selling video game of all time. Developed by Alexey Pajitnov, a Soviet computer programmer, in 1984, Tetris was initially intended as a simple puzzle game. However, its simple yet addictive gameplay mechanics caught on, and it has since become a cultural phenomenon. Tetris has been released on almost every console and mobile device, spawning numerous sequels, updates, and merchandise.

The Most Profitable Games in History

Grand Theft Auto V, developed by Rockstar Games, tops the list of most profitable games in history. Launched in 2013, GTA V has grossed over $6 billion in revenue, making it the highest-grossing entertainment product of all time. The game’s incredible success can be attributed to its engaging storyline, seamless multiplayer experience, and incredible graphics.
